/// <summary>
/// This returns a streamed image following OPDS-PS v1.2
/// </summary>
/// <param name="apiKey"></param>
/// <param name="libraryId"></param>
/// <param name="seriesId"></param>
/// <param name="volumeId"></param>
/// <param name="chapterId"></param>
/// <param name="pageNumber"></param>
/// <param name="saveProgress">Optional parameter. Can pass false and progress saving will be suppressed</param>
/// <returns></returns>
[HttpGet("{apiKey}/image")]
public async Task<ActionResult> GetPageStreamedImage(string apiKey, [FromQuery] int libraryId, [FromQuery] int seriesId,
[FromQuery] int volumeId,[FromQuery] int chapterId, [FromQuery] int pageNumber, [FromQuery] bool saveProgress = true)
{
var userId = GetUserIdFromContext();
if (pageNumber < 0) return BadRequest(await _localizationService.Translate(userId, "greater-0", "Page"));
var chapter = await _cacheService.Ensure(chapterId, true);
if (chapter == null) return BadRequest(await _localizationService.Translate(userId, "cache-file-find"));
try
{
var path = _cacheService.GetCachedPagePath(chapter.Id, pageNumber);
if (string.IsNullOrEmpty(path) || !System.IO.File.Exists(path))
return BadRequest(await _localizationService.Translate(userId, "no-image-for-page", pageNumber));
var content = await _directoryService.ReadFileAsync(path);
var format = Path.GetExtension(path);
// Calculates SHA1 Hash for byte[]
Response.AddCacheHeader(content);
// Save progress for the user (except Panels, they will use a direct connection)
var userAgent = Request.Headers.UserAgent.ToString();
if (!userAgent.StartsWith("Panels", StringComparison.InvariantCultureIgnoreCase) || !saveProgress)
{
// Kavita expects 0-N for progress, KOReader doesn't respect the OPDS-PS spec and does some wierd stuff
// https://github.com/Kareadita/Kavita/pull/4014#issuecomment-3313677492
var koreaderOffset = 0;
if (userAgent.StartsWith("Koreader", StringComparison.InvariantCultureIgnoreCase))
{
var totalPages = await _unitOfWork.ChapterRepository.GetChapterTotalPagesAsync(chapterId);
if (totalPages - pageNumber < 2)
{
koreaderOffset = 1;
}
}
await _readerService.SaveReadingProgress(new ProgressDto()
{
ChapterId = chapterId,
PageNum = pageNumber + koreaderOffset,
SeriesId = seriesId,
VolumeId = volumeId,
LibraryId =libraryId
}, userId);
}
return File(content, MimeTypeMap.GetMimeType(format));
}
catch (Exception)
{
_cacheService.CleanupChapters([chapterId]);
throw;
}
}
